Huawei XGSF (or H901XSHF/CSHF) boards are high-density XGS-PON interface cards for MA5800 OLTs, offering 16 ports with massive capacity (up to 2048 users/port), 10G symmetrical/asymmetrical speeds, support for Jumbo frames (9216 bytes), long reach (40km distance difference), advanced QoS (Level 4 HQoS), and robust security features like rogue ONT detection and DoS attack defense, all while being energy efficient for gigabit broadband networks.
Product Features
High Density & Capacity: 16 XGS-PON ports per board, supporting up to 2048 ONUs per port and managing large MAC address tables.
High Bandwidth: Provides symmetric 10G (9.953 Gbps) upstream and downstream, plus GPON (1.2G/2.4G) on combo boards, with support for 9216-byte Jumbo Frames for better efficiency.
Advanced QoS: Implements Level 4 HQoS (Hierarchical Quality of Service) for improved user experience and traffic management.
Long Reach: Supports a significant distance difference (up to 40km) between ONUs on the same port, simplifying network planning.
Security: Includes features like rogue ONT detection/isolation, DoS/IP/MAC spoofing attack defense, and AES-128 encryption for GPON.
Energy Saving: Features manual shutdown of idle PON ports to conserve power.

FAQ
Q: Which OLT systems is the Huawei XGSF board compatible with? A: It works seamlessly with Huawei MA5800 X2, X7, X15, and X17 next-generation OLT systems.
Q: What is the maximum transmission distance of the XGSF XG-PON Board?
A: It supports a maximum distance difference of 40km between ONUs under the same PON port.

Q: What is the split ratio supported by the XGSF XG-PON Board?
A: It supports a maximum split ratio of 1:256 for efficient network resource utilization.
